McD’s has problems, its fallen far from where it once was... but what I shake my head at again and again is that they keep trying to upscale their menu.... and it NEVER works.... Arch Deluxe anyone?

I mean how many upscale burger attempts have they had in the last 30 years, and none of them stick.

Need to make your existing product better, rather than trying to introduce new “upscale” things... because no one thinking UPSCALE will ever think McD’s.

Its Quick Service.. you need consistent quality and good customer experience. Chick Fil A by far dominates both of these, and they are very successful but you never hear them talk about, he we need a more upscale chicken sandwich.

McD’s has done some short sighted things.. the McCafe concept... which can work in some instances, is a stupid thing system wide. The move away from kids, dumb... etc et.

Service needs improved across the chain and quality certainly needs attention as well... Consistency on both fronts could be better. BK has a better burger, WHEN ITS GOOD, but the customer experience across its chain is utterly inconsistent... While McD’s is more consistent, its certainly not a great experience...

McD’s isn’t going anywhere, but it does need a lot of work
